bluedoor data·Job Postings API·bluedoor.sh ↗

HomeCompaniesApptronikSoftware Engineer - Human Motion Data

Software Engineer - Human Motion Data

Apptronik · Austin, TX · Active · Greenhouse

Job facts

FieldValue
CompanyApptronik
TitleSoftware Engineer - Human Motion Data
Normalized title-
Department / teamAdvanced Technologies
LocationAustin, TX, United States
Work model-
Employment type-
Salary-
Statusactive
ATS providerGreenhouse
Posted / first seen2026-05-12 / 2026-05-29
Changed / last seen2026-05-29 / 2026-06-06

Related slices

PageWhat it containsOpen
Company jobsActive postings from Apptronik.Open
Company breakdownsRole, location, ATS, and work model facets for this company.Open
ATS provider jobsActive postings observed through Greenhouse.Open
Provider filtered searchThe same provider as a filtered job collection.Open
City jobsActive postings in Austin.Open
Department jobsActive postings in Advanced Technologies.Open
Lifecycle eventsOpen, update, close, and reopen events for this posting.Open
Original postingCanonical source or apply URL captured from the ATS.Open

Linked records

CompanyApptronik
Source65d556ac-61e4-43ce-956b-7d8c327ea006
ATS providerGreenhouse

Description

Apptronik is a human-centered robotics company developing AI-powered robots to support humanity in every facet of life. Our flagship humanoid robot, Apollo, is built to collaborate thoughtfully with people, starting with critical industries such as manufacturing and logistics, with future applications in healthcare, the home, and beyond. We operate at the cutting edge of embodied AI, applying our expertise across the full robotics stack to solve some of society's most important problems. You will join a team dedicated to bringing Apollo to market at scale, tackling the complex challenges like safety, commercialization, and mass production to change the world for the better. JOB SUMMARY As a Software Engineer- Human Motion Data, you will leverage your background in robotics to build the crucial link between human-data and our reinforcement learning pipelines. This role is dedicated to architecting robust motion data pipelines—integrating diverse sources like mocap, game engines (like Unreal or Unity), teleoperation, and generative AI motion models to generate thousands of rich, physically accurate human motion trajectories. You will apply your deep expertise in kinematics and rigid body dynamics to translate raw human movement into actionable, dynamically feasible data for whole-body reinforcement learning. As a core member of the Motion Control and Planning team, you will work closely with Controls stakeholders to play a key role in maintaining a high-velocity, ego-free engineering culture while ensuring our humanoid robots move with unprecedented fluidity. ESSENTIAL DUTIES AND RESPONSIBILITIES or KEY ACCOUNTABILITIES Design, build, and maintain end-to-end motion data pipelines, integrating diverse sources such as motion capture (mocap), teleoperation , and synthetic generation using diffusion models, animation and gaming engines , to support humanoid robot development. Implement and optimize kinematic and dynamic retargeting pipelines to accurately map human demonstrations onto the robot's specific physical constraints, mass distributions, and joint limits. Develop tools and scripts to process and clean raw human demonstration data, and apply state-of-the-art retargeting libraries (e.g., GMR, Omni-retarget) to synthesize and filter new behaviors. Leverage game engines (Unreal Engine or Unity) and physics simulators to build simulated environments for procedural motion generation and data augmentation. Generate high-volume, high-quality trajectory datasets required for training whole-body reinforcement learning policies. Write robust, automated pipelines to streamline data flow between human demonstration sources, generative motion models, game engines, and the RL training infrastructure. Collaborate closely with the Reinforcement Learning and Controls teams to iterate on data requirements, understand failure modes, and ensure the generated trajectories are physically viable on hardware. SKILLS AND REQUIREMENTS Strong theoretical and practical understanding of robot kinematics (FK/IK), coordinate transformations, and rigid body dynamics. Experience building or maintaining pipelines for spatial data, including motion capture, teleoperation tracking, or AI-driven motion generation. Expertise in Python for scripting, data processing, and pipeline automation. A results-oriented mindset with an eagerness to bridge the gap between human motion data and real-world robotic control algorithms. High adaptability and a willingness to explore new tools, moving seamlessly across different layers of the robotics software stack as project needs evolve. NICE TO HAVE (BONUS QUALIFICATIONS) Hands-on experience with state-of-the-art motion generation models and open-source retargeting libraries (e.g., GMR, Omni-retarget). Proficiency in C++ is highly valued to help integrate with our broader robotics software stack. Familiarity and hands-on experience utilizing 3D game engines (Unreal Engine or Unity) or advanced physics simulators for robotics data generation or simulation. Hardware (HW) experience , particularly working directly with physical robotic platforms. A strong portfolio showcasing relevant robotics, sim-to-real, or motion generation projects. EDUCATION and/or EXPERIENCE A BS or MS degree in Robotics, Mechanical Engineering, Computer Science, or a related highly technical field. 2+ years of industry or applied research experience in robotics, motion planning, sim-to-real pipelines, or technical animation data generation. A proven track record of processing large amounts of spatial or motion data to drive robotic or simulated systems. PHYSICAL REQUIREMENTS Prolonged periods of sitting at a desk and working on a computer Must be able to lift 15 pounds at times Vision to read printed materials and a computer screen Hearing and speech to communicate *This is a direct hire. Please, no outside Agency solicitations. Apptronik provides equal employment opportunities to all employees and applicants for employment and prohibits discrimination and harassment of any type without regard to race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, or any other characteristic protected by federal, state or local laws.

Full job record

Job IDcbe3d9f170cc649dccb49a5f1127034dd3a710df
Org ID3841e349-5637-4a66-b410-6d9334e3577f
Source ID65d556ac-61e4-43ce-956b-7d8c327ea006
Board ID65d556ac-61e4-43ce-956b-7d8c327ea006
Providergreenhouse
Provider Job Key5994540004
TitleSoftware Engineer - Human Motion Data
Normalized Title
Statusactive
Activeyes
Location TextAustin, TX
DepartmentAdvanced Technologies
Team
Employment Type
Workplace Type
Remote Policy
CountryUnited States
RegionTX
CityAustin
Salary Raw
Salary Min
Salary Max
Salary Currency
Salary Period
Source URLhttps://boards.greenhouse.io/apptronik/jobs/5994540004?gh_jid=5994540004
Apply URLhttps://boards.greenhouse.io/apptronik/jobs/5994540004?gh_jid=5994540004
First Seen At2026-05-29 22:41:25Z
Last Seen At2026-06-06 20:35:33Z
Last Checked At2026-06-06 20:35:33Z
Last Changed At2026-05-29 22:41:25Z
Inactive At
Source Posted At2026-05-12 16:54:34Z
Source Updated At2026-05-13 22:11:05Z
Raw Payload Uris3://job-postings-prod-raw-590183727216/raw/provider=greenhouse/board=apptronik/date=2026-06-06/2026-06-06T20-35-33-489Z-6d623e67d0b94bfc9ea121ca857b145ae788697465f20938541460580425d9bb.json
Event Fields
{
  "content_hash": "eec3d058982c9cc0f258b754c81f5a12bc45cae3c03cd898af8c76e5c460b3dc",
  "source_hash": "76c9ae2895b6fca94795e189e188b6c305de0fd2801cdc2757c2d0b7beb19ad0",
  "last_changed_at": "2026-05-29T22:41:25.236Z",
  "active_status": "active"
}
Parsed Structured
{
  "language": "en",
  "location": {
    "raw": "Austin, TX",
    "city": "Austin",
    "region": "TX",
    "country": "United States",
    "is_remote": false,
    "confidence": 0.9
  },
  "salary_max": null,
  "salary_min": null,
  "inferred_at": "2026-06-06T20:35:33.730Z",
  "launch_scope": {
    "reason": "english_us_canada",
    "included": true,
    "language": "en",
    "location": {
      "raw": "Austin, TX",
      "city": "Austin",
      "region": "TX",
      "country": "United States",
      "is_remote": false,
      "confidence": 0.9
    },
    "countries": [
      "United States"
    ]
  },
  "remote_policy": null,
  "salary_period": null,
  "workplace_type": null,
  "salary_currency": null
}
Extensions
{}
Native Structured
{
  "title": "Software Engineer - Human Motion Data",
  "offices": [
    {
      "id": 4009719004,
      "name": "HQ",
      "location": "Austin, TX",
      "child_ids": [],
      "parent_id": null
    }
  ],
  "language": "en",
  "location": {
    "name": "Austin, TX"
  },
  "metadata": [],
  "updated_at": "2026-05-13T18:11:05-04:00",
  "departments": [
    {
      "id": 4116589004,
      "name": "Advanced Technologies",
      "child_ids": [],
      "parent_id": null
    }
  ],
  "company_name": "Apptronik",
  "requisition_id": 5153770004,
  "first_published": "2026-05-12T12:54:34-04:00",
  "application_deadline": null
}
Get this page with API

Rendered from the bluedoor Job Postings API. Reproduce it:

GET https://api.bluedoor.sh/job-postings/v1/jobs/cbe3d9f170cc649dccb49a5f1127034dd3a710df?include=descriptionJSON
GET https://api.bluedoor.sh/job-postings/v1/orgs/3841e349-5637-4a66-b410-6d9334e3577fJSON
GET https://api.bluedoor.sh/job-postings/v1/sources/65d556ac-61e4-43ce-956b-7d8c327ea006JSON
GET https://api.bluedoor.sh/job-postings/v1/jobs/cbe3d9f170cc649dccb49a5f1127034dd3a710df/eventsJSON